Sat 1417091002120177

decimal
356836.1002120177
degree
0°146836′4″1002120177‴
percentile
67.48052398471323%
name
dutemzwaiqi
cycle
0
epoch
1
period
177
block
356836
offset
1002120177
timestamp
rarity
common